What is a Self-Cleaning Robot Vacuum?
A self-cleaning robot vacuum runs autonomously, using sensors and software algorithms to navigate and clean different surface areas in a home. The "self-cleaning" aspect refers to the vacuum's ability to preserve its cleanliness by automatically emptying its dirt bin or cleaning its brushes. Many models are developed for ideal performance and longevity, assisting users avoid the hassle of regular manual maintenance.

While self-cleaning robot vacuums provide various advantages, they are not without constraints. Here are some possible downsides to think about:

Cost: Self-cleaning robot vacuums are generally more costly than conventional vacuum cleaners, making them a significant financial investment.

Size Limitations: The size of the dirt bins may still require occasional manual emptying, particularly in big homes with family pets.

Navigation Challenges: Some models might have problem with extremely cluttered areas or complex space arrangements, leading to missed out on areas.

Upkeep Costs: While they decrease day-to-day upkeep, self-cleaning functions may require periodic replacements of filters, brushes, and parts, which can add to ongoing expenses.

Noise Level: Depending on the style and motor, some robot vacuums might be louder than expected throughout operation, especially when self-cleaning.

Battery Life: Extended cleaning sessions may deplete battery life, needing charges mid-clean or before the complete clean is completed.
